Roadside dangers take center stage in this sobering exploration of the hazards facing tow truck operators worldwide. The deadly toll becomes immediately apparent as we uncover the shocking pattern of violence in Durban, South Africa, where three drivers have been killed in suspected drive-by shootings this year alone, highlighting an alarming trend that authorities have yet to address effectively.

The regulatory landscape for towing services is evolving rapidly across multiple continents. Ghana's mandatory towing subscription program represents an innovative approach to clearing highways of abandoned vehicles while avoiding monopolistic concerns that plagued previous attempts. Meanwhile, Australia has expanded its protective slow-down laws to shield tow truck operators and roadside workers, imposing substantial fines on drivers who fail to reduce speed when passing these vulnerable professionals.

American towing companies face both tragedy and controversy. We examine the heartbreaking case of Rico Funches, who lost his life when his tow truck plunged into a pond following a multi-vehicle collision in Mississippi. In Kansas City, a different battle unfolds as authorities crack down on predatory towing practices, seizing vehicles and bringing charges against operators accused of illegal activities. The towing industry's pushback against what they consider excessive regulation reveals the complex balance between consumer protection and reasonable oversight.

Perhaps most poignant is the survival story of Florida tow truck driver John Umara, who suffered severe injuries when struck while working roadside. His impassioned plea for drivers to "move over, slow down" serves as both a reminder of the risks these essential workers face daily and a call to action for all motorists.
